The European Union (EU) has an interesting plan to escape American technology completely as it is entering a new era of digital sovereignty, advancing an ambitious strategy to build independent digital systems and sharply reduce reliance on US tech giants. 

European officials have argued that foreign technology companies, especially those based in America, can no longer be trusted to meet Europe’s long-term digital needs, particularly as geopolitical tensions escalate.

At the heart of the EU’s proposal is the creation of a self-sustaining “EuroStack”, a layered technology ecosystem spanning space, semiconductors, cloud computing, and artificial intelligence. 

EU leaders noted that this framework is designed to protect Europe from the risk of other powers weaponising technological dependencies, something they claim the US has not hesitated to do in recent years.

Rather than attempting to match the entire American tech industry, the EU aims to build “just enough” capability in these critical sectors to ensure strategic autonomy.

That includes boosting European chip development, expanding cloud capacity, and accelerating investment into homegrown AI.

Brussels also anticipates pushback from Washington, especially as the initiative directly challenges US tech dominance. 

Still, EU policymakers insist they can make selective concessions while keeping the broader mission intact.
